Package java.security

Examples of java.security.KeyStore.entryInstanceOf()


                .getCertProvider() : param.getProvider();

        // if the alias already exists, try to import the certificate as
        // a cert reply
        if (contains
                && keyStore.entryInstanceOf(alias,
                        KeyStore.PrivateKeyEntry.class)) {
            // read the certificates
            Collection<X509Certificate> certCollection = CertReader.readCerts(
                    param.getFileName(), false, certProvider);
View Full Code Here


    static void exportCert(KeytoolParameters param) throws KeyStoreException,
            IOException, KeytoolException, NoSuchAlgorithmException,
            CertificateException, NoSuchProviderException {
        KeyStore keyStore = param.getKeyStore();
        String alias = param.getAlias();
        if (keyStore.entryInstanceOf(alias, KeyStore.SecretKeyEntry.class)) {
            throw new KeytoolException("The alias <" + alias
                    + "> points to a secret key entry.\n"
                    + "It has no certificates.");
        }
View Full Code Here

            case LIST:
                if (alias != null) {
                    // This check is not where the same thing for other
                    // commands done, because (alias != null) check is
                    // necessary.
                    if (keyStore.entryInstanceOf(alias,
                            KeyStore.SecretKeyEntry.class)
                            && param.getKeyPass() == null) {
                        param.setKeyPass(tryStorePassAsKeyPass(keyStore, alias,
                                param.getStorePass()));
                    }
View Full Code Here

                .getCertProvider() : param.getProvider();

        // if the alias already exists, try to import the certificate as
        // a cert reply
        if (contains
                && keyStore.entryInstanceOf(alias,
                        KeyStore.PrivateKeyEntry.class)) {
            // read the certificates
            Collection<X509Certificate> certCollection = CertReader.readCerts(
                    param.getFileName(), false, certProvider);
View Full Code Here

            // true if the keystore entry is a SecretKeyEntry
            boolean secretKeyEntry = false;

            // get the type of the entry to print it out
            String entryType = "Key entry";
            if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.TrustedCertificateEntry.class)) {
                entryType = "Trusted certificate entry";
                trustedEntry = true;
            } else if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.PrivateKeyEntry.class)) {
View Full Code Here

            String entryType = "Key entry";
            if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.TrustedCertificateEntry.class)) {
                entryType = "Trusted certificate entry";
                trustedEntry = true;
            } else if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.PrivateKeyEntry.class)) {
                entryType = "Private key entry";
            } else if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.SecretKeyEntry.class)) {
                entryType = "Secret key entry";
View Full Code Here

                entryType = "Trusted certificate entry";
                trustedEntry = true;
            } else if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.PrivateKeyEntry.class)) {
                entryType = "Private key entry";
            } else if (keyStore.entryInstanceOf(currentAlias,
                    KeyStore.SecretKeyEntry.class)) {
                entryType = "Secret key entry";
                secretKeyEntry = true;
            }
View Full Code Here

    static void exportCert(KeytoolParameters param) throws KeyStoreException,
            IOException, KeytoolException, NoSuchAlgorithmException,
            CertificateException, NoSuchProviderException {
        KeyStore keyStore = param.getKeyStore();
        String alias = param.getAlias();
        if (keyStore.entryInstanceOf(alias, KeyStore.SecretKeyEntry.class)) {
            throw new KeytoolException("The alias <" + alias
                    + "> points to a secret key entry.\n"
                    + "It has no certificates.");
        }
View Full Code Here

            case LIST:
                if (alias != null) {
                    // This check is not where the same thing for other
                    // commands done, because (alias != null) check is
                    // necessary.
                    if (keyStore.entryInstanceOf(alias,
                            KeyStore.SecretKeyEntry.class)
                            && param.getKeyPass() == null) {
                        param.setKeyPass(tryStorePassAsKeyPass(keyStore, alias,
                                param.getStorePass()));
                    }
View Full Code Here

            KeytoolException, CertificateException {

        KeyStore keyStore = param.getKeyStore();
        String alias = param.getAlias();

        if (!keyStore.entryInstanceOf(alias, KeyStore.PrivateKeyEntry.class)) {
            throw new KeytoolException(
                    "Failed to generate a certificate request. \n" + "Entry <"
                            + alias + "> is not a private key entry. ");
        }
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.